Kiryat Shmona's midfielder Ariel Sheretzky came out positive in the Corona test he conducted tonight (Monday), and now the other players of the team will be examined.
The young midfielder, the grandson of owner Izzy Sheretsky, is in fact the first player to come out positive among the Kiryat Shmona players since the team returned to training, after a significant wave of patients in Corona that completely shut down the team.
It should be noted that Ariel Shretzky was vaccinated against Corona and already received the first shot.
The contact was supposed to complete the second shot in a few days.
It is now hoped in Kiryat Shmona that this is not another wave when the rest of the group will conduct a test as well.
